WebSpecifications. Documents. The Kidde P12040 is a 120VAC powered photoelectric smoke alarm with 9V battery back up. This advanced smoke alarm has the ability to function as a stand-alone unit or in an interconnected system. The Kidde P12040 includes a test button, quick-connect power harness and offers a 10-year limited warranty. How photoelectric smoke detectors work

WebSep 17, 2024 · Ionization smoke detectors respond faster to smoke from flaming fires than a photoelectric device does. Most flaming, fast-moving fires are a result flammable liquids, wood, or paper catching fire. These … WebApr 10, 2024 · Ionization-type smoke alarms have a small amount of radioactive material (Americium-241) between two electrically charged plates.
